## Deployment

Proselint-Q runs as a single container behind the Varnmoor build gateway. Deploys are triggered by tagging a release; the pipeline handles image builds and rollout automatically. You only need to touch the environment file when lint rule packs change. Before your first deploy, confirm the staging values match what the lint team approved below.

service settings:
[sorys]
port = 8000
team = eliius
host = sorys.novacstack.example
region = south-3
access_code = ac_f66665
timeout_ms = 250

Memo to sales leads regarding the term sheet received from Quillane Partners. Please review the exclusivity clause carefully; it binds our Draymont product line for eighteen months, which may constrain your pipeline conversations. Pricing tiers are acceptable, but the volume commitments deserve scrutiny before we respond. Hold all external discussion. The following note gives essential context on our position.

management briefing: Only 7 of the 120 pilot accounts renewed Ralael, so a churn review is set for January 1.

ALERT: Nightvane scheduler missed its 02:00 backfill window. Jobs for the Larkspool ingestion tier are queued but not dispatched; downstream dashboards will show stale data after 06:00. Check the dispatcher pod first — restart clears most lock contention. If the queue depth exceeds 500 or locks persist after two restarts, do not force-run manually; duplicate writes are possible. Escalate instead. The Nightvane platform team owns this and responds fastest via the address below.

billing contact of fawef-kajef = druax.olimir@nelvroworks.internal

This page documents the franchise arrangement with the Orlenbeck group for the Westmere territory, prepared for the incoming director. The agreement runs on a seven-year term with a renewal option, a 6% royalty on net sales, and exclusivity limited to the Westmere corridor. Note the performance clause: the franchisee must open a second location within thirty months or exclusivity lapses. Legal review of the renewal terms is underway. The confidential note below sets out our negotiating position.

management briefing: Only 33 of the 205 pilot accounts renewed Kasath, so a churn review is set for October 17. Weniusek Logistics is in early talks to buy Holethax Freight for about $345.6 million.